News: Palermo, Minister Abodi on the Barbera stadium: "We will do our part" The urban regeneration process continues in the Borgo Nuovo district of Palermo, where the renovation of the church of San Paolo Apostolo has officially begun, included in the plan envisaged by the "Caivano Decree". As reported by colleagues at Ilovepalermocalcio. com, the minister for Sport and Youth Andrea Abodi, the mayor Roberto Lagalla, the archbishop Corrado Lorefice and the extraordinary commissioner Fabio Ciciliano participated in the laying of the first stone. During the event, Minister Abodi also spoke about the future of the Renzo Barbera stadium, a central theme for the city and for Palermo: "I believe that today we will do a small update which is essential to understand what the roadmap is and what the situation is also within the City Council and also the relationship with the region which, as you know, owns the area". The minister then underlined the Rosanero club's desire to invest in the facility: "It seems to me that the owners of Palermo and the company, the club, want to invest and therefore also improve that great infrastructure which represents a primary element of the city."
